APRIL FOOLS — In a last-ditch effort to persuade the Longboat Key Town Commission to maintain its police 911 dispatch services, police have merged 911 call-taking services with 411 information services. Starting April 1, residents who call 911 and 411 will be directed to the same call center, through which dispatchers will offer VIP-level concierge and emergency services.

As one of his last duties in office, former Mayor Jim Brown agreed to lend his voice for the new line. Callers of both 411 and 911 will be greeted with his automated voice and will be given a directory of numbers to hit. This will help the call center workers better assist callers.

This handy list can help you out when you need help in an emergency or directory assistance.

Hopefully you made it to the end of the article, so we can say, Happy April Fools' Day! This story is not true.
